The semi-quantitative RT-PCR study on the expression of OPG and RANKL in human periodontal ligament cells induced by 1alpha,25(OH)_2 vitamin D_3

Abstract
Objective To study the expression of osteoprotegerin(OPG)and receptor activator nuclear factor kappa B ligand(RANKL)in human periodontal ligament cells(hPDLCs)induced by 1alpha,25(OH) 2 vitamin D 3 (1α,25(OH) 2vitD 3).Methods HPDLCs were cultured by explant method and were induced by 1α,25(OH) 2vitD 3 for 0,2,4,6 days. Semi-quantitative reverse transcription-polymerase chain reaction(RT-PCR)examination indicated the expression of OPG and RANKL at messenger RNA(mRNA)level in hPDLCs.Results OPG mRNA expression was down-regulated, RANKL mRNA expression was up-regulated, and the ratio of OPG/RANKL was decreased by 1α,25(OH) 2vitD 3 in a time dependent manner.Conclusion The bone metabolism path of OPG and RANKL worked during the process of 1α,25(OH) 2vitD 3 inducing hPDLCs.The conclusion did the groundwork for the study on bone remodeling mechanisms of 1α,25(OH) 2vitD 3.
